스프링 데이터 JPA - 벌크연산(@Modifying), fetch join(@EntityGraph)


스프링 데이터 JPA - 벌크연산(@Modifying), fetch join(@EntityGraph)

JPA에서 배운 벌크연산 쿼리를 Spring Data JPA에서 쓰는 방법이다벌스연산이란 특정 데이터들 또는 전체 데이터들을 한번에 쿼리로 업데이트 해주는걸 의미한다벌크연산을 JPA에서 이용할 경우벌크연산을 Spring Data JPA에서 이용할 경우기존의 JPA에선 벌크연산을 사용할때 영속성 컨텍스트를 무시하고DB에 직접 쿼리가 들어가서 주의점이 있었지만주의점 : 같은 트랜잭션 안에서 조회를 할때 Update가 영속성 컨텍스트를 무시하고 DB에 바로 접근하기 때문에Update된 정보를 조회할수 없는 점이있다(해결책은 jpa 포스팅 참고)암튼 스프링 데이터 JPA에서는직접 초기화 할 필요없이 메소드 위에다가어노테이션..........

스프링 데이터 JPA - 벌크연산(@Modifying), fetch join(@EntityGraph)에 대한 요약내용입니다.

자세한 내용은 아래에 원문링크를 확인해주시기 바랍니다.



원문링크 : 스프링 데이터 JPA - 벌크연산(@Modifying), fetch join(@EntityGraph)